Swimming Downstream

Placeholder author icon
By Judd Labarthe ’87

Published Aug. 15, 2025

Using a thoughtful approach, Swimming Downstream (Marshall Cavendish International) reveals that conventional “smart marketing” is often ineffective and costly. In this book, Labarthe encourages marketers to ditch chasing trends and argues that real growth comes from counterintuitive, evidence-based strategies. He includes real-world examples to highlight success stories that offer a practical framework. Swimming Downstream is an innovate guidebook for brands and organizations to better their marketing.
